MEDICAL REHABILITATION GONIOMETRICAL SYSTEM

Physiological rehabilitation is applied in medical practice to restore a person's functional ability after musculoskeletal
injuries. Movements in the joints are the main functional indicator of the activity of the organs of support and movement.
The paper considers a resistive goniometric sensor in the form of a ball joint. Based on such a sensor, a medical rehabilitation
goniometric system is developed. It includes also a data collection device (autonomous data recorder) and a portable modem.

Computation of positive stable realizations for discrete-time linear systems

Sufficient conditions for the existence of positive stable realizations for given proper transfer matrices are established. Two methods are proposed for determination of the positive stable realizations for given proper transfer matrices. The effectives of the proposed procedures is demonstrated on numerical examples.
